Check for Leaks

Ever wondered if hidden leaks are silently wasting your compressed air and increasing costs? Checking for leaks is essential to maintain seal integrity and efficiency. Start by listening for hissing sounds around fittings, hoses, and connections. Perform a quick pressure testing by shutting off the compressor and observing the pressure gauge—if it drops unexpectedly, you likely have a leak. Use a soap solution on joints and fittings; bubbling indicates escaping air. Regularly inspecting these areas ensures leaks are caught early before they cause major energy losses or damage. Proper Cleaning Techniques

Proper cleaning and lubrication are essential to keep pneumatic tools functioning smoothly and extend their lifespan. Regular maintenance guarantees dust and debris don’t cause wear or blockages. Focus on effective dust removal techniques, such as using compressed air to blow out dirt from vents and joints. When cleaning, inspect and clean the air filter to prevent contaminants from entering the motor. Keep an eye on these key areas:

  • Remove debris from vents and exterior surfaces
  • Use compressed air to clear dust from internal components
  • Check and clean the air filter regularly
  • Wipe down with a clean, dry cloth to prevent moisture buildup

Effective Lubrication Methods

Ever wonder how to guarantee your pneumatic tools run smoothly and last longer? The key is effective lubrication. You should consider lubrication frequency—apply lubricant before each use or after cleaning to prevent moisture buildup and rust. Use the right lubricant types, such as pneumatic tool oil, designed specifically for these tools, rather than generic oils or greases. A few drops of high-quality oil into the air inlet will keep internal parts moving seamlessly. Be sure to wipe away excess lubricant to avoid dirt accumulation. Regularly check for signs of dry or over-lubricated parts, adjusting your lubrication routine accordingly. Consistent, proper lubrication minimizes wear and reduces downtime, ensuring your tools perform ideally and last for years.

Troubleshooting Pneumatic Tools That Aren’t Performing Properly

check filters and pressure

Proper maintenance is key to preventing performance issues in pneumatic tools, but even well-kept equipment can sometimes encounter problems. When your tool isn’t working properly, start by checking the air filter—make sure it’s clean and free of debris, as a clogged filter restricts airflow. Verify the compressor pressure; it should match the tool’s specifications to deliver consistent power. If pressure is too low, your tool may sputter or lag. Also, listen for unusual sounds or vibrations that could indicate internal issues. Inspect connections for leaks or loose fittings. Ultimately, ensure the air supply is dry and clean, preventing moisture or dirt from causing damage.
